The Impact of Cycling Power Conference will provide attendees an overview of the impact of cycling in electrical utility plants, the latest water treatment digital monitoring and analytics technologies, strategies for challenging quantity/quality water conditions and best practices for total plant solutions for power generation.
Mechanical, operational and chemical aspects of cycling will be reviewed. Technical discussions will be delivered by leaders in their field.
